WebOct 10, 2024 · An adult adoption: Makes the adopted adult the son or daughter of the adoptive parent (s) Creates the adopted adult’s right to inherit from the adoptive parents. WebSeven states only require the adoptive parents to be 18 years old. Three states (Colorado, Delaware and Oklahoma) set the age requirement at 21. Two states (Georgia and Idaho) have set the bar at 25. In other parts of the country, the requirement is simply that adoptive parents be at least 10 years older than the child they are going to adopt. Age differences might also halt a proposed adult adoption. In most states, restrictions exist that require the adopting party to be older than the person adopted. Any suspected fraud will stop an adult adoption in its tracks.
